Scenario

You receive six documents that must be prepared for different meetings over the next three days. Two cannot be completed until figures arrive from another team, and one must be checked by a colleague before it is sent. The easiest documents have the latest deadlines. Your manager has asked you to organise the work and flag anything that may not be ready on time.

Rate the actions

For each action, choose Counterproductive, Ineffective, Fairly Effective or Effective.

Action A

List the deadlines and dependencies, start the items that can progress now, request the missing figures and book the required check.

Action B

Create a checklist ordered by deadline and work through it from the top.

Action C

Wait until all missing information has arrived before starting, so that the documents can be completed in one organised sequence.

Action D

Complete the easiest documents first so that several items can quickly be marked as finished.

Click to reveal the answer
  • Action A: Effective
  • Action B: Fairly Effective
  • Action C: Counterproductive
  • Action D: Ineffective
